117.info
人生若只如初见

mysql怎么指定多个ip远程访问

要指定多个IP地址允许远程访问MySQL数据库,需要做以下步骤:

  1. 在MySQL服务器上编辑MySQL配置文件(通常是my.cnf或者my.ini),找到bind-address选项并将其改为0.0.0.0,这样MySQL服务器将允许来自所有IP地址的远程连接。

  2. 登录到MySQL服务器上,使用root用户或具有SUPER权限的用户登录。

  3. 使用以下命令创建一个新的远程访问用户,并指定允许访问的IP地址范围:

CREATE USER 'username'@'ip1,ip2,ip3' IDENTIFIED BY 'password';

其中,username是新用户的用户名,ip1,ip2,ip3是允许访问的IP地址列表,password是新用户的密码。

  1. 授予新用户访问MySQL的权限:
GRANT ALL PRIVILEGES ON *.* TO 'username'@'ip1,ip2,ip3';
  1. 刷新权限使更改生效:
FLUSH PRIVILEGES;

现在,你已经成功指定了多个IP地址允许远程访问MySQL数据库。

未经允许不得转载 » 本文链接:https://www.117.info/ask/fe623AzsIBAFfAlc.html

推荐文章

  • mysql如何设置自动编号

    在MySQL中,可以使用AUTO_INCREMENT关键字来设置自动编号。具体步骤如下: 创建一个表时,在定义主键字段时,使用AUTO_INCREMENT关键字来指定该字段为自动编号字...

  • mysql怎么设计分类数据表

    在MySQL中设计分类数据表通常需要考虑以下几个方面: 主表和子表:通常情况下,会设计一个主表存储分类的基本信息,如分类名称、分类描述等,同时设计一个子表存...

  • MySQL如何设置唯一约束

    要在MySQL中设置唯一约束,可以使用CREATE TABLE语句创建表时在字段定义中添加UNIQUE关键字。
    例如,要在名为users的表中设置email字段的唯一约束,可以使用...

  • mysql设置外键约束失效怎么解决

    如果MySQL中外键约束失效,可能是由于以下原因导致的: 外键字段类型不匹配;
    父表和子表的存储引擎不一样;
    父表和子表的字符集不一样;
    父表和...

  • centos7挂载iso镜像文件起不来怎么办

    首先,请确保你已经按照正确的步骤挂载ISO镜像文件到CentOS 7系统中。如果挂载后系统无法启动,可能是因为ISO镜像文件中的引导信息不正确或者系统配置不正确导致...

  • plsql备份表数据的方法是什么

    在PL/SQL中备份表数据的方法可以通过以下步骤实现: 创建一个临时表来保存备份数据。 CREATE TABLE backup_table AS SELECT * FROM original_table; 如果需要定时...

  • plsql如何批量导出表数据

    在PL/SQL中,您可以使用以下方法来批量导出表数据: 使用CURSOR和FOR循环:您可以使用游标和FOR循环来遍历表中的数据,并将数据逐行插入到一个文件或者另一个表中...

  • plsql如何导出所有存储过程

    在PL/SQL中,您可以使用以下步骤导出所有存储过程: 打开SQL开发工具(如SQL Developer)或SQL*Plus工具。
    使用以下SQL查询从数据库中检索所有存储过程的名...